Transaction 63bc58e796c188b408fe0dec3e1fee9b68ce2feedd71956dd7a65d3a9085f360
1 Input
1 Output
-
63bc58e796c188b408fe0dec3e1fee9b68ce2feedd71956dd7a65d3a9085f360:0
- value
- 28510
- script pubkey
- OP_0 OP_PUSHBYTES_20 ef7d4e62851b5c56274d2e7f203171abbba984cc
- address
- bc1qaa75uc59rdw9vf6d9eljqvt34wa6npxvsxjyga